MAX9921 Evaluation Kit
General Description
The MAX9921 evaluation kit (EV kit) is a fully assembled
and tested PCB that demonstrates the capabilities of
the MAX9921 dual 2-wire Hall-effect sensor interface
with diagnostics capability. The EV kit comes with the
MAX9921AUB+ installed.
Features
? 6V to 18V Operating Voltage Range, Survives 60V
? Two 2-Wire Hall-Effect Sensors on the Board
? Three Output Status LED Indicators
? Proven PCB Layout
? Fully Assembled and Tested
